Due to the decreasing reserves of high-grade iron ore and secondary resources used for steelmaking, it has become an important research and development area to improve the grade of iron ore through crushing (Gul et al., 2014).The quality of iron ore crushing directly affects the performance of pellets and sinter, so as to influence the Iron ore pellets are small and hard spherical particles agglomerated from a fine iron ore concentrate. They are used in the blast furnace process to produce hot metal. The diameter of blast furnace pellets is usually between 8 and 16 mm. It has a large crushing ratio and high output, and is suitable forWHAT IS THE CRUSHING PROCESS? Crushing is the process of size reduction of ore. Size reduction process begins with usage of explosives at the area for production of ore. In later stages, the size reduction process performed with crushers before grinding in mills is called "crushing". Beneficiation an overview ScienceDirect Topics

11.5.3.1 Beneficiation. Mineral beneficiation begins with crushing and grinding of mined ore for near-complete separation of ore and gangue minerals as well as between ore minerals. Each processing step is designed to increase the grade (concentration) of the valuable components of the original ore.According to the Coalition for Eco-Efficient Comminution, comminution the process of crushing and grinding ore is by far the most energy consuming step in the mining process.
